Name of the Vulnerable Software and Affected Versions
phpMyAdmin version 2.6.1
Description
The issue all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ary PHP code. This can be achieved by modifying specific parameters to reference a URL on a remote web server that contains the malicious code. The parameters in question are the
theme parameter to phpmyadmin.css.php and the cfg[Server][extension] parameter to database interface.lib.php.Recommendations
For phpMyAdmin version 2.6.1, consider restricting access to the
phpmyadmin.css.php and database interface.lib.php files until a patch is available. As a temporary workaround, avoid using the theme and cfg[Server][extension] parameters in the affected files to minimize the risk of exploitation.Correção
